Shielding Against Environmental Hazards
One of the fundamental purposes of body panels is to protect the car’s internal mechanical and electrical components from environmental exposure. Panels act as barriers against rain, snow, dirt, and road debris, preventing moisture and contaminants from infiltrating sensitive areas like the engine bay, wiring harnesses, and suspension parts.
Without intact body panels, water and grime could cause corrosion, electrical shorts, or premature wear on these critical systems. For example, the engine compartment’s side panels and fenders help keep dirt and moisture out, ensuring components run smoothly and last longer. Absorbing and Distributing Impact Forces
Body panels also play a key role in protecting internal parts during collisions, even minor ones. Panels such as bumpers, fenders, and quarter panels are designed to absorb impact energy and distribute forces away from the vehicle’s core structural elements and vital mechanical systems.
This energy absorption helps prevent damage to the engine, transmission, cooling system, and electrical components housed beneath or behind the panels. In modern vehicles, panels often work in tandem with underlying crumple zones and reinforcements, forming a multi-layer defense that reduces repair costs and enhances occupant safety.
Preventing Heat and Noise Transfer
Besides physical protection, body panels provide insulation against heat and noise generated by internal components. Engine compartments can reach high temperatures, and body panels act as barriers to help manage heat distribution, protecting wiring and plastic parts from overheating.
Additionally, panels help dampen engine noise, road sounds, and vibrations, contributing to a quieter and more comfortable cabin environment. Damage or gaps in body panels can lead to increased noise intrusion and temperature fluctuations, affecting driver comfort and component longevity.
Facilitating Maintenance and Repairs
While body panels protect internal components, they are also designed to be removable or replaceable to allow easy access during maintenance or repairs. For example, hood panels lift to expose the engine bay, while fender liners and splash guards shield components but can be detached when needed.
This design balance between protection and accessibility ensures that technicians can perform necessary servicing without compromising the protective function of the panels when reinstalled correctly.
